I have a table which contain the following columns
I woulld like to calculate the number of the working days between those days.
I have created a table where I have defined my calendar according to local Holidays.
The last column contain a logical value that define how to consider that date.
But to be honest I am not able to find a simple way to do it.
Is there a simple solution for a beginner?
Thanks in advance for your help.
Solved! Go to Solution.
@gpiero Try this... Let me know if it works.
Column =
CALCULATE (
COUNTROWS ( 'Calendar Table' ),
ALL ( 'Calendar Table' ),
DATESBETWEEN ( 'Calendar Table'[Date], Table[Start Date], Table[End Date] ),
'Calendar Table'[IsWorkingDay] = "Y"
)
